Words are powerful tools that can either harm or heal. Reckless words, spoken without thought, can be as damaging as a sword, inflicting deep emotional wounds that may take a long time to heal. These words can create conflict, misunderstandings, and hurt feelings, affecting relationships and communities. On the other hand, the tongue of the wise is likened to a balm that brings healing. Wise words are carefully chosen, considerate, and aimed at uplifting and encouraging others. They can mend broken relationships, soothe troubled hearts, and bring clarity and peace where there is confusion and strife.
This verse encourages us to be mindful of our speech, recognizing the potential impact our words can have. By choosing to speak with wisdom and kindness, we can contribute to a more harmonious and understanding environment. It reminds us that our words are not just sounds; they carry the power to influence and change lives. Therefore, it is a call to use our words responsibly, to build up rather than tear down, and to be instruments of healing in the lives of those around us.
